Characters appearing in ''Manga/TomoChanIsAGirl''.

[[foldercontrol]]
----
!!Main Cast

[[folder:Tomo Aizawa]]

Tomo is a high school student and the only daughter of her family, who run the Aizawa Martial Arts Dojo. [[{{Tomboy}} Tomboyish]], athletic and earnest to a fault, Tomo strives to make her childhood friend and classmate Jun to start seeing her like the girl she is.

[[folder:Junichirou Kubota]]

Junichirou, or Jun for short, is Tomo's neighbor, childhood friend, fellow dojo pupil and high school classmate. A complete muscle-head who is painfully unassuming, Jun is [[ObliviousToLove blissfully unaware that Tomo holds affections towards him]], as he has always treated her as OneOfTheBoys.

[[folder:Misuzu Gundou]]

Misuzu is Tomo's best friend and classmate alongside Jun. Beautiful, territorial, manipulative and standoffish, Misuzu is Jun's bane.

[[folder:Carol Olston]]

Carol is a classmate and friend of Tomo, Jun and Misu. A beautiful, doll-faced student of British origin with no filter between her brain and her mouth, Carol serves as a foil to Misu. She is also a distant relative of Misaki and his fiancee.
